Job Description

To provide powerful branch and its agency (ies) (hereinafter called “branch”)) leadership, team development, excellent customer experience, deliver exceptional branch business growth & profitability. 

Responsible for the day-to-day running of the branch, keeping high level of bank operations standards and management controls. 

Key Accountabilities (Duties and Responsibilities)

Financial & Business Growth – 60%

  • Formulate and implement strategic initiatives to increase new business and expand share of wallet from existing clients.
  • Monitor branch performance, maintain accurate records, and report to the Regional Branch Manager and relevant Business Heads.
  • Manage portfolio risks in line with the bank’s appetite and collaborate with functions such as Asset Finance, Commercial Banking, Consumer Banking, Direct Sales, Bancassurance, and Securities to maximize cross-selling.
  • Oversee borrowing and non-borrowing accounts to enhance loyalty, mitigate losses, and drive growth.
  • Conduct product reviews and development based on market feedback, build competencies for competitive advantage, and perform market intelligence to identify trends, regulatory changes, and opportunities.
  • Prepare and review the branch’s annual strategy and geographic strengths.

Internal Controls & Risk Management – 10%

  • Ensure adherence to branch controls, security, processes, and BCP/disaster recovery protocols.
  • Comply with NCBA policies, KYC, AML, and operational risk requirements.
  • Maintain timely and accurate reports, manage cheque referrals, collect all due fees, and exercise strict cost control over staff, catering, overtime, maintenance, stationery, and sundry losses.
  • Aim for satisfactory audit ratings by closing exceptions promptly, conducting supervisory checks, and fulfilling custodian duties in line with procedures.

Customer Experience – 10%

  • Deliver excellent customer service and meet business targets through strict TAT adherence and high service standards.
  • Coordinate feedback initiatives, address complaints promptly, and ensure internal customer satisfaction aligned with NCBA values.
  • Maintain high standards of branch appearance, ensure uptime of CDMs, ATMs, and channels, and engage customers during personal needs to build loyalty.

Brand, Product & Business Proposition – 10%

  • Provide direction to branch staff on business objectives and market priorities based on analysis of local trends and competitor offerings.
  • Ensure merchandising materials meet guidelines, brief staff on promotions, and track sales performance.
  • Build relationships with key clients and influencers, support product specialists in marketing to local businesses, and represent the bank in marketing, CSR, and community events.
  • Coordinate branding and signage with Marketing and Communications.

Learning, Growth & People Management – 10%

  • Develop a high-performing, motivated team with a positive work environment.
  • Set performance objectives, conduct appraisals, and provide regular feedback.
  • Offer leadership, training, and guidance, ensuring effective resource planning and succession through leave programs and in-house training.
  • Address performance, disciplinary, and grievance matters promptly. Ensure required learning hours are met through e-learning and internal programs.
